USAFV debuts new support group

Wednesday, July 12 2006

Unalaska, AK – Unalaskans Against Sexual Assault and Family Violence will host a new support group beginning tomorrow night. The program, called Women's Voices, will be a weekly gathering, and USAFV Client Services Coordinator Glennda Holmes says she hopes it will provide a forum in which women can talk about issues they may be facing at home.

Holmes says the point is to create an informal, supportive environment for women who may be uncomfortable talking about personal problems in a less personal setting. In the future, the program will involve speakers and specialists such as alcohol counselors.

Women's Voices' will take place every Thursday from 7 to 8:30 p.m. in the Alaska Room of the Unalaska Library. Transportation can be arranged by calling USAFV.
